First things first! Will you be doing a first look? Before your guests arrive and after you’ve had a glass, or two, of bubbly some couples like to have a moment with just their fiancé. A moment where it’s just them, the photographer, and their love – a first look. Most couples do it so they get some intimate photos before the ceremony starts and to have some alone time before the hustle and bustle begins. The decision to have a first look can be added to a timeline just few days before as long as you talk to your photographer and find a perfect spot for that moment!

Once you’ve had that intimate time with your soon to be spouse or decided to just hang out with the bridal party before guests arrive, the next part of your timeline is the ceremony! The highlight of the night, the whole reason friends and family are gathered, and the most nerve racking part (in the best way!). There’s a few things to think about for the ceremony: how you would like the wedding party to proceed in, if you want grandparents to proceed in too, and if you’re doing anything to symbolize unity. This generally is something in the form a unity candle or sand but you can put your own twist to it and make it something completely unique to you!

After “I do’s”, the real party starts! Cocktail hour is kicked off with hors d’oeuvres and your guests’ favorite part of the wedding, the bar, opens! You and your new spouse will head off to take photos at this time while your guests are mingling and enjoying a few nibbles. You’re able to focus on where your photographer needs you to look for those Instagram worthy photos you’ll be posting later.

Last but not least, we have the reception! This is where you can really customize your timeline and add or remove the “traditional” wedding things. You can do dances whenever you’d like, have multiple people do a toast, or even cut out the bouquet and garter toss and that’s totally okay! Weddings have become very nontraditional so you can really make the timeline into however you want the night to go! One thing doesn’t change…dinner, but after dinner, the rest of the night is yours so take it away! Customize the timeline so you love every minute because it flies by – just make sure your vendors are all on the same page!
